プログラミングにおいて、データを扱うために変数とデータ型が重要な役割を果たします。この章では、Pythonでよく使われるデータ型(数値、文字列、真偽値)と、変数の使い方について説明します。
変数
変数は、データを保存し、参照するための名前付きの入れ物です。Pythonでは、変数名と値をイコール(=)でつなげて、変数に値を代入します。例えば、以下のコードでは、ageという変数に10という値を代入しています。
age = 10
変数を使用することで、値を再利用したり、後で値を変更したりすることが容易になります。また、変数名は意味のある名前をつけることで、コードの可読性を向上させることができます。
データ型
Pythonには、様々なデータ型が存在しますが、ここでは主要な3つのデータ型(数値、文字列、真偽値)を紹介します。
数値
Pythonで数値を扱うには、主に整数型(int)と浮動小数点型(float)の2つのデータ型があります。整数型は、整数を表現するために使用されます。浮動小数点型は、小数点以下の値を持つ数値を表現するために使用されます。
integer_number = 42
floating_point_number = 3.14
文字列
文字列型(str)は、テキストデータを扱うためのデータ型です。Pythonでは、シングルクォート(')またはダブルクォート(")で囲むことで、文字列を表現できます。
greeting = 'Hello, world!'
name = "Alice"
真偽値
真偽値型(bool)は、真(True)または偽(False)の2つの値を持つデータ型です。真偽値は、条件分岐や繰り返し処理など、プログラムの制御に使用されます。
is_adult = True
is_student = False
これらのデータ型を理解し、変数を使ってデータを効果的に扱うことが、Pythonプログラミングの基本です。データ型と変数を活用することで、様々な計算や操作を行い、プログラムを構築することができます。これらのデータ型を組み合わせることで、さらに複雑なデータ構造(リスト、タプル、辞書など)を作成し、データの操作や管理が容易になります。
データ型と変数を理解することで、Pythonの基本的な構文や処理が身につきます。これを基礎として、より高度なプログラミング概念やPythonの機能を学んでいくことができます。プログラミング言語を学ぶことで、コンピュータに対して効率的に命令を与え、さまざまな問題を解決する能力を身につけることができます。